ÃÛÑ¿´«Ã½ loses Great British Bake Off to Channel 4

Take some flour, sugar, cream and eggs, throw in some contestants and big personality presenters, and you have a recipe for a hit show in The Great British Bake Off. So much so that the ÃÛÑ¿´«Ã½ has now been outbid in its efforts to keep the show on its network for the next few seasons. Instead rival Channel 4 has signed a three-year deal with Love Productions which makes the programme. It's understood the ÃÛÑ¿´«Ã½ offered £15m to keep the show, but the TV production company wanted £25m. It's caused a big stir on social media, with many fans saying Bake Off should stay on the ÃÛÑ¿´«Ã½. But Gill Hind, media analyst from Enders Analysis, told Susannah Streeter it means the ÃÛÑ¿´«Ã½ can invest in finding new formats.
